at a glance

named after the local word for the native vultures, 'urubu', the 'ilha dos urubus' (island of the urubus) is a strip of land covered in mangrove and located on the western shore of the santa cruz neighborhood.

it stands right at the mouth of the canal do são francisco (são francisco canal), a structure built to direct the guandu river, the most important water course in the western region of rio de janeiro.

along the coast to the south of 'ilha dos urubus' are wide camps of mangrove, extending all the way to the sepetiba neighborhood and its beaches of white sand.    arrow-back      arrow-forward
